What is Ohm (Ω)?

Ohm is the standard unit of electrical resistance in the International system of units (SI). Simple definition of ohm is, the measurement of resistance between two points of a conductor when a constant potential difference of one volt is applied to those points and one ampere current is produced. It is represented by the symbol (Ω) which is called omega in the Greek language.

How to Convert K Ohms (KΩ) to Ohms (Ω)?

To convert a measurement from kiloohm to measurement in ohm, you need to multiply the electrical resistance by the following conversion ratio:

1,000 ohms/kiloohm

Thus, one kilo ohm is equal to 1,000 ohms, you can use this simple formula to convert:

ohms = kiloohms × 1,000

When electrical resistance in ohms divided by 1000 then it is equal to electrical resistance in kiloohms.
